New OM‑3 Astro – a camera for astronomers

A year after the launch of the mirrorless OM‑3 camera, Olympus’ successor company OM System introduced its enhanced version specifically aimed at astrophotography.

- Release date: March 2026
- Price: $2,500 (an additional $500 over the base model)

Both cameras are equally suitable for shooting the night sky, but the Astro version includes hardware upgrades that enhance the red color of nebulae – one of the most popular subjects among astrophotographers.

What’s new in the OM‑3 Astro?

FeatureDescription
Infrared filterLocated in front of the sensor and optimized for a wavelength of 656.28 nm – the Hα spectral line. This allows the camera to capture red emission nebulae more accurately.
Astrophotography profilesComes with three preset profiles:
• *Color1* – enhances images of red nebulae;
• *Color2* – suitable for night star and landscape shooting;
• *Color3* – optimized for stellar portraits. Users can create their own settings.
Starry Sky AFAutomatic focus mode on stars, simplifying work in low‑light conditions.
Night LCD widgetReduces backlight brightness and increases image contrast to avoid “blinding” the viewer during night shooting.

Technical specifications (base model)

- Format: Micro Four Thirds
- Sensor: 20.37 MP multi‑layered with backside illumination
- Video: 4K @ 60 fps, 10‑bit color depth
- Controls: classic controls styled after Olympus OM‑1 film cameras (1972)

Brief on Hα

Hα is a visible line in the Balmer series of hydrogen. Its wavelength of 656.28 nm gives emission nebulae their characteristic reddish‑dark hue. In astronomy, its radiation is often used to study processes in the solar atmosphere and interstellar clouds.

In summary:

OM System expanded the OM‑3 lineup by creating a specialized Astro model with an Hα filter, astrophotography profiles, and additional night‑shooting features. This makes it a competitive choice for both beginners and experienced astronomers.
